After 'war' with Chimaev, Durinho calls for 'big fight' and names three possible opponents

The Brazilian welterweight cited Nick and Nate Diaz and Jorge Masvidal as ideal opponents for his next UFC challenge

G. Durinho stands out in the UFC welterweight division. Photo: Reproduction/Instagram

Less than a week after emerging defeated, but with high morale, from a three-round “war” against Khamzat Shimaev, UFC 273, Gilbert Durinho is already planning his next steps in Ultimate. After challenge your last tormentor to a five-round rematch, the Brazilian welterweight (up to 77 kg) mentioned three other potential opponents he would like to face in the Octagon.

In an interview with the North American website “TSN”, the Brazilian stated that he will take a maximum of three weeks off before returning to training for his next fight and reaffirmed his objective of becoming welterweight champion in the future.

“I'm going to take two or three weeks off, at most, before I start training again. To be honest, I really want a big fight. Losing this fight was taking two steps back, even as it was. People are giving a lot of credit, morale is high, but I want a title fight and I ended up going a little behind. I need a few more fights”, analyzed Durinho.

The three potential opponents mentioned by Gilbert Durinho are Jorge masvidal and brothers Nick and Nate diaz. The Brazilian believes that, after last Saturday's performance (9), he has put himself in a position to ask for another big fight.

"The name of Nate diaz It's always on my mind. Nate or Nick, these are fights I've always wanted to do. But let's see, I think maybe Masvidal and then I would face challengers again. I think I deserved a big fight. I had the opportunity to face Khamzat and we fought a war. I think the way the fight went, it gives me the opportunity to ask for a great fight”, he concluded.
